IonQ Beats Q2 Revenue Guidance and Announces Key Acquisitions and Talent Additions
Summary
IonQ, Inc. reported second-quarter 2025 financial results, surpassing the top end of revenue guidance by 15% and beating earnings expectations. The company completed the acquisition of Lightsynq and Capella, enhancing its quantum computing and networking roadmaps. IonQ also announced the proposed acquisition of Oxford Ionics, which will significantly boost its quantum computing capabilities. Additionally, IonQ appointed CEO Niccolo de Masi as the new Chairman of the Board and attracted key talent, including Marco Pistoia, Rick Muller, and Paul Dacier, to strengthen its leadership team.

About IonQ Inc.
IonQ Inc. is a prominent company in the cutting-edge quantum computing sector. It specializes in developing and operating quantum computers that leverage ion-trapped technology, an approach reputed for its high fidelity and scalability. The primary function of IonQ is to make quantum computing accessible to researchers, businesses, and governmental agencies aiming to solve complex problems beyond the reach of classical computers. IonQ's technology can impact a wide array of industries, including pharmaceuticals, finance, logistics, and climate modeling, offering new computing paradigms for optimization, simulation, and machine learning tasks.
